    What does minnewater mean? This is the Dutch name for the lake, which is made up of two Dutch words: minne, which means both "common" and "love", and water, which means "water". Thus, the most correct translation would mean translating the word minne as "common", since these were the "common waters, community waters, everyone's water" since it was where the old port of Bruges was located, a site closely linked to the city and the daily life of its citizens.

    Basilica of the Holy Blood

    The basilica in Burg square consists of a lower and upper chapel. The lower chapel, dedicated to St. Basil the Great, is a dark Romanesque structure that remains virtually unchanged. The venerated Passion relic is in the upper chapel, which was rebuilt in the Gothic style in the 16th century and renovated in the 19th century in Gothic Revival style.

    Fronted by a Romanesque, baroque and Gothic facade, Ghent’s cavernous cathedral serves as a repository for a valuable collection of art treasures, including works by Rubens and Laurent Delvaux. Its showpiece attraction is the Van Eyck brothers’ world-renowned 24-panel altarpiece,The Adoration of the Mystic Lamb.
